What Key Features Make a Trail Camera Suitable for a Wide Range?

When selecting a trail camera that is suitable for a wide range of uses, several key features should be considered:

  • High Resolution: A camera with high resolution, typically 12MP or more, ensures clear and detailed images and videos, making it easier to identify animals or subjects captured in the frame.
  • Wide Detection Range: A suitable trail camera should have a broad detection zone, often around 100 feet, which allows it to capture movement over a larger area without requiring frequent repositioning.
  • Fast Trigger Speed: A fast trigger speed, ideally under 0.5 seconds, enables the camera to capture fast-moving animals or subjects, ensuring that critical moments are not missed.
  • Night Vision Capabilities: Effective night vision features, such as infrared or low-glow technology, are essential for capturing clear images in low-light conditions, making the camera versatile for both day and night use.
  • Durability and Weather Resistance: A trail camera should be rugged and weatherproof, allowing it to withstand various environmental conditions, including rain, snow, and extreme temperatures, ensuring longevity and reliability.
  • Long Battery Life: A camera with extended battery life or the option for external power sources allows for longer deployment periods without the need for frequent battery changes, which is crucial for remote locations.
  • Storage Capacity: High storage capacity through SD cards is important, as it allows for the capture of numerous images and videos without running out of space, especially during peak activity times.
  • Remote Access and Connectivity: Modern trail cameras may offer cellular or Wi-Fi connectivity for remote access to images and settings, providing convenience and real-time updates without needing to physically check the camera.

How Does Detection Range Impact Usability in Different Environments?

The detection range of trail cameras significantly influences their usability across various environments.

  • Open Fields: In expansive areas, a wide detection range is crucial for capturing images of wildlife that may be far from the camera.
  • Forested Areas: In densely wooded environments, a narrower detection range might be more effective to avoid capturing excessive foliage and focus on animal movement.
  • Urban Settings: In urban environments, cameras with adjustable detection ranges provide flexibility to adapt to varying wildlife densities and potential obstructions.
  • Water Sources: Cameras placed near water bodies benefit from a wider detection range to monitor animals approaching from different angles and distances.
  • Hunting and Scouting: For hunters, a wider detection range allows for better monitoring of animal patterns and movements over larger territories.

In open fields, a wide detection range is essential as wildlife can traverse large distances, and positioning a camera to capture these movements ensures that no valuable data is missed. This capability allows for better analysis of animal behavior and migration patterns in such expansive settings.

In contrast, forested areas often feature thick brush and limited sightlines, making it more beneficial to have a narrower detection range. This helps to focus on specific trails or clearings where animals are likely to pass, reducing the number of irrelevant images caused by moving branches or leaves.

Urban settings present unique challenges, where wildlife may be sporadic and potentially obstructed by man-made structures. Trail cameras with adjustable detection ranges can be fine-tuned to capture animals that may be closer or further away, providing better insights into urban wildlife activity.

When positioned near water sources, trail cameras with a wide detection range are advantageous as they can capture animals from multiple directions approaching the water. This capability ensures a comprehensive view of animal interactions and behaviors in these critical habitats.

For hunting and scouting purposes, a wider detection range is beneficial as it allows hunters to monitor larger areas and understand the movement patterns of their target species. This information is invaluable for making informed decisions about hunting strategies and locations.

How Can You Enhance the Performance of Your Trail Camera?

To enhance the performance of your trail camera, consider the following strategies:

  • Strategic Placement: Position the camera at a height of about 3-4 feet and angle it slightly downward. Look for trails, feeding spots, or water sources where wildlife frequent.

  • Optimal Settings: Familiarize yourself with the camera’s settings. Adjust the resolution and sensitivity based on the environment. In low light, use a higher ISO setting to improve image quality.

  • Camouflage and Concealment: Use natural materials or special covers to blend the camera into its surroundings. This minimizes detection by wildlife and reduces theft risk.

  • Battery Management: Always use high-quality batteries or consider solar panels for longer life. Regularly check battery status to ensure the camera operates continuously.

  • Regular Maintenance: Periodically clean the lens and ensure there are no obstructions. Check for any firmware updates, which can improve functionality.

  • Limit Human Activity: Reduce human scent around the camera and avoid frequent check-ins. This ensures that wildlife are not deterred by human presence.

Following these tips will maximize the effectiveness of your trail camera, providing clearer images and more reliable data on wildlife activity.

What Tips Optimize Battery Life and Detection Sensitivity?

To optimize battery life and detection sensitivity in trail cameras, consider the following tips:

  • Use Lithium Batteries: Lithium batteries provide a longer lifespan compared to alkaline batteries, especially in extreme temperatures. They maintain consistent voltage levels, which helps the camera operate efficiently over a longer period.
  • Reduce Trigger Speed: Setting a slower trigger speed can help prevent unnecessary photo captures, thus saving battery life. However, ensure it remains fast enough to capture the target movements effectively.
  • Optimize Detection Zone: Adjusting the camera’s detection zone can enhance sensitivity and reduce false triggers. Positioning the camera to avoid vegetation or moving objects can significantly improve its ability to detect wildlife accurately.
  • Limit Flash Usage: Using less flash or opting for infrared settings can help conserve battery life. Infrared flash is less energy-consuming and less likely to scare away wildlife, maintaining the camera’s effectiveness.
  • Schedule Active Hours: Setting the camera to operate only during specific times when wildlife is most active can save battery life. This ensures the camera only records when necessary, extending the time between battery changes.
  • Enable Time Lapse Mode: In situations where continuous motion detection isn’t required, using time-lapse mode can save battery while still capturing valuable images at set intervals. This is particularly useful for monitoring areas with less frequent activity.
  • Keep Firmware Updated: Regularly updating the camera’s firmware can improve its performance and efficiency. Manufacturers often release updates that can optimize battery usage and enhance overall sensitivity.
